Internal Memo — Marketing Budget Reduction

To the finance team: effective next quarter, the marketing budget for the Kestrelline product group is reduced by eighteen percent. Cuts fall primarily on event sponsorships and the Harbor campaign; retained spend covers lifecycle email and partner co-marketing. Please update forecasts and reallocate the freed funds per the controller's schedule. The confidential reasoning tied to our broader commercial plans follows below.

management briefing: Only 33 of the 205 pilot accounts renewed Kasath, so a churn review is set for October 17. Weniusek Logistics is in early talks to buy Holethax Freight for about $345.6 million.

Subject: DR drill — Lumencat catalogue import

Dear plugin authors: during next week's disaster-recovery drill, the Lumencat catalogue import pipeline will be restored from cold backups. Your MARC-mapping plugins should tolerate a brief schema rollback. If restore stalls, the vault must be unsealed manually. The passphrase for that step is below.

unlock words, bawef-kahap: sorax-sorir-quenys-aldok

## Step 4: Migrate StockPilot planner credentials

Security review focus: the VendWorks restock planner previously stored route credentials in a flat file readable by the scheduler group. Step 4 moves these into the sealed secrets store and rotates all tokens. Confirm the old file is shredded, not merely deleted, and that audit logging is enabled before the planner restarts. No plaintext secrets should remain on disk. After rotation, the planner boots with the configuration shown below.

config for yahof-tajop:
zorath:
  pin: 7493
  metrics_host: metrics.zorath.tolvaqsys.internal
  tenant: praiel
  seal: seal_fd9cd4f1

## Artifact Signing — SDK Parity Notes (Weekly Sync)

Kestrel SDK for Android reached parity with the Swift client this sprint: offline queueing, batched telemetry, and retry semantics now match. Both SDKs ship as signed artifacts from the same pipeline. Remaining gap: background sync throttling, targeted next sprint. Verify both release bundles before tagging. Both artifacts validate against the shared signing key below.

signing key of kawig-fafog = bky19_6Fypv1qws7J8qJtaYjX